Food and Beverage Industry
Antifoaming agents are indispensable in the food and beverage industry, where foam can wreak havoc on production processes and product quality. From carbonated drinks to fried foods, antifoaming agents help control foam formation during manufacturing, ensuring that products maintain their desired consistency and appearance. Whether it's preventing soda from overflowing during bottling or keeping frying oil from foaming excessively, antifoaming agents play a crucial role in maintaining efficiency and product integrity in the food and beverage sector.
Industrial Applications
Beyond the kitchen, Antifoaming Agent find extensive use in a wide range of industrial applications. In industries such as pharmaceuticals, textiles, and wastewater treatment, foam can interfere with production processes and reduce efficiency. Antifoaming agents are employed to control foam formation during chemical reactions, manufacturing processes, and wastewater treatment, enabling smoother operations and higher productivity. Whether it's preventing foam in pharmaceutical formulations or optimizing production in textile manufacturing, antifoaming agents are essential for maintaining operational efficiency across various industries.

Challenges and Opportunities
Despite their widespread use and importance, antifoaming agents are not without their challenges. One of the primary concerns is the potential environmental impact of certain types of antifoaming agents. Some agents contain silicone-based compounds or other chemicals that may be harmful to the environment if not properly managed. However, this challenge also presents an opportunity for innovation, as there is growing interest in developing eco-friendly alternatives to traditional antifoaming agents. Manufacturers are investing in research and development efforts to create sustainable foam control solutions that meet the needs of both industry and the environment.
